Functional Shaker Thoughts
I have all the parts to restore my functional shaker. The question is should I?
The way I understand it with the factory setup it will open only under WOT. Is that correct? I'm wondering if that is best or not. Would there be any condition of partial throttle that would benefit from having it open? Right now, I have taken out the linkage from the solenoids to the flap so it's hanging free and opens under vacuum alone. If I could figure out a way to modify the factory system to get it to open at the same time as the secondaries that seems like it would be better.

When I first got the car, the carb brackets and switch were missing. The solenoids and the rod connecting them to the flap were in place. That held the flap closed until you opened the secondaries. But, the flap never opened all the way due to the resistance from the solenoids. So it was a semi functional system. Right now, I have the rod from the solenoids to the flap removed so the flap is just hanging loosely. I guess I'm just gonna leave it that way. It opens when it needs to and that's it.

The biggest benefit of the shaker is that it's pulling in cooler air (that hasn't been heated up by passing through the radiator on its way into the snorkel).
To maximize that benefit, I would use a 73-76 shaker with the entire vertical block-off plate removed.... and put the stock '70 unit with flapper on a shelf in the garage.

If you look at a Firebird air cleaner, the base is dropped relative to where the base is on the GTO. This restricts air flow, so flipping the lid upside down would help a bunch.
At steady state cruising, an engine only puts out as much horsepower as it takes to maintain a constant speed. So if you improve air flow to the engine, it probably doesn't make much difference at part throttle. At full throttle, you need the extra air. In theory, the area in front of the windshield is a high pressure area, and pressure increases the faster you go. So if the shaker opens up, it's letting in cooler (and denser) outside air into the aircleaner, bypassing the single snorkel that's bringing in hot air. So I would expect a difference would only be noticeable at higher speeds. |

Because the flap opening on a '70-'72 shaker isn't the size of the full potential opening. You're probably losing 25-30% of the total air that could flow through if the entire area was opened up. That's a lot of air. And the more that comes through the shaker vs. the snorkel, the lower the average inlet air temperature.
